This week, we have a special guest, Alyssa Mullenet, a digital marketing expert specializing in real estate, who provides insight into what's working and what's not in today's digital landscape. Join us as we discuss critical topics, including:
•
The critical importance of pricing in the current real estate market. Discover why 74% of listings are overpriced and what that means for buyers and sellers.
•
Why 'comps' from six months ago are no longer valid, and what to use instead. Learn why pendings are the most recent and relevant comparable.
•
The shift in social media trends, with short-form videos taking center stage. Find out why people are ditching their home feeds in favor of reels, stories, and shorts, and how you can use that to your advantage.
•
Why you should focus on being an advisor, not a salesperson, in your content creation. Learn how to engage your audience by offering community updates and solutions
•
The truth about interest rates and loan options. We delve into the reality of interest rates and why a 3% rate is not a good thing for the economy. Discover how non-qualified mortgage options are making homeownership more accessible.
•
Why you need to ask the right questions when hiring a real estate agent or loan officer. We'll also reveal some of the essential questions you should be asking.
•
The changing landscape of real estate transactions, including the shift from paper contracts to digital platforms, and why some practices are not universal.
•
AI in the real estate industry. We discuss the benefits and pitfalls of AI in the real estate space, such as AI-generated listings that may need proofreading.
